The core mechanism through which 5-ALA HCl benefits plants is by acting as a precursor in the biosynthesis of chlorophyll and heme. Chlorophyll is the primary pigment responsible for capturing light energy during photosynthesis. By influencing the production of chlorophyll, 5-ALA HCl can lead to more efficient light absorption and utilization by plants. This means crops treated with 5-ALA HCl may exhibit improved photosynthetic rates, leading to increased biomass, faster growth, and potentially higher yields. This direct impact on photosynthesis makes it a valuable tool for modern farming practices.

Beyond photosynthesis, research suggests that 5-ALA HCl can also play a role in plant stress tolerance and nutrient uptake. It may help plants better cope with environmental stressors such as drought or salinity, and facilitate the absorption of essential nutrients from the soil. These combined effects contribute to overall plant vigor and resilience.
